1. Make market access geopolitically explicit
Before approving individual providers, regulators should define the role foreign constellations may play in the digital economy. Domicile, security, privacy, and economic benefit belong to a transparent market-access model.
2. License functions, not legacy categories
Gateway, ground station, service and spectrum rights do not need to sit in one authorization. Modular licenses create clarity for new value-chain roles and prevent legacy categories from distorting new services.
3. Plan spectrum by use case
Broadband, direct smartphone connectivity, and satellite IoT impose different requirements. Separate broadband and narrowband compartments can improve efficiency and avoid harmful coexistence between NR and IoT uses.
4. Align fees with investment
NGSO systems require large spectrum assignments for technical reasons. Fees should be proportionate, transparent and close to administrative cost, without penalizing gateway architecture through artificial calculation rules.

Spectrum and coexistence model
Development of a band and application model for MSS, FSS, IMT, ESIM and IoT, covering channel planning, protection criteria, cross-border coordination and preparation for WRC-27 decisions.
D2D regulatory framework
Definition of authorization, partnership models, numbering, authentication, emergency calling, lawful access, consumer rights and quality requirements. The aim is an innovation-friendly framework without regulatory advantages over terrestrial mobile services.
NGSO fee reform
Review of fee formulas and base values for large constellations. The methodology separates administrative effort from technical gateway parameters and supports proportionate, investment-friendly, and internationally comparable charges.
Sovereignty and resilience check
Analysis of critical dependencies, government control options, and alternative supply routes. The model considers civilian, government, and potentially military use, helping align procurement, partnerships, and market access consistently.

From access decisions to system policy
The figures do more than describe growth. They show how quickly individual authorizations become structural decisions on competition, sovereignty, and spectrum use.
84%
Starlink share of launched LEO and MEO satellites used for internet, D2D and IoT in Detecon’s May 2026 dataset.
10K
Satellites in orbit for the leading constellation, illustrating the speed and concentration of market development.
97K+
Potential total if the planned constellations in the dataset are fully deployed, representing more than an eightfold increase.
14
Countries with launched D2D services at the time of the analysis, with more jurisdictions for testing or developing frameworks.
4
Regulatory gates for the next 12 to 24 months: market access, licensing, spectrum and fees.
